Über dieses Buch
In "The Interdependence of Literature," Georgina Pell Curtis delves into the intricate web connecting various literary forms, texts, and traditions across time and culture. Written with a thoughtful prose that reflects her deep analytic prowess, Curtis engages readers with her exploration of intertextuality, emphasizing how literature does not exist in isolation but is instead shaped by influences from other texts, genres, and cultural contexts. By situating works within a broader literary ecosystem, she uncovers the symbiotic relationships between diverse authors and their literary forebears, showcasing the dynamic interplay of ideas that informs the creative process. Georgina Pell Curtis, a prominent scholar in comparative literature, draws upon her extensive background in literary criticism and her passion for cross-cultural narratives to craft this insightful study. Her academic journey through the influences of modern and classic literature has equipped her with a keen sense of how historical and contemporary texts converse with one another, making her uniquely qualified to investigate the interdependent nature of literature. Her previous works have often examined the nuances of gender, power, and identity within texts, underlining her commitment to understanding the broader cultural implications of literary works.
